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’s) For Music Autographer
What is a Music Autographer?
A Music Autographer is a professional who transcribes and autographs music, converting handwritten or digital scores into a standardized format. They work closely with composers, arrangers, and publishers to ensure the accuracy and consistency of musical notation.
What skills are required to be a Music Autographer?
Music Autographers require proficiency in music notation software, music theory, sight-reading skills, and an understanding of different musical styles. They should also have strong attention to detail and be able to work independently and meet deadlines.
What is the job outlook for Music Autographers?
The job outlook for Music Autographers is expected to be stable in the coming years. The increasing demand for digital music and the need for accurate and consistent musical notation will continue to drive the need for qualified professionals in this field.
What are the career paths for Music Autographers?
Music Autographers can work in a variety of settings, including music publishing, recording studios, and educational institutions. They may also work as freelance professionals, providing their services to clients on a project-by-project basis.
